Detailed Syllabus Breakdown for MAKAUT EC601

Unit 1: Fundamentals of Control Systems

The first unit introduces students to the basic concepts of control systems, which forms the foundation for the entire subject. Students learn about the definition and classification of control systems, including open-loop and closed-loop systems. Understanding the difference between these system types is crucial as it appears frequently in previous year questions for MAKAUT EC601 Most people skip this — try not to..

Key topics under this unit include:

  • Transfer Function: The mathematical representation of the input-output relationship of linear time-invariant systems
  • Block Diagram Reduction: Techniques for simplifying complex control system block diagrams
  • Signal Flow Graphs: Alternative method for representing control systems using Mason's gain formula
  • Feedback Characteristics: Concepts of sensitivity, disturbance rejection, and error detection

Unit 2: Time Response Analysis

This unit focuses on analyzing how control systems respond to various inputs over time. Students must understand transient and steady-state response characteristics, which are essential for designing efficient control systems Took long enough..

Important topics include:

  • Standard Test Signals: Unit step, unit ramp, and unit parabolic inputs
  • Time Response of First and Second Order Systems: Understanding overdamped, underdamped, and critically damped systems
  • Performance Indices: Rise time, peak time, settling time, peak overshoot, and steady-state error
  • Static Error Constants: Position, velocity, and acceleration error constants

Unit 3: Stability Analysis

Stability analysis is one of the most critical topics in MAKAUT EC601 Control System and Instrumentation and frequently appears in examinations.

Core concepts covered include:

  • Routh-Hurwitz Criterion: Algebraic method for determining system stability
  • Root Locus Technique: Graphical method for analyzing system behavior as gain varies
  • Nyquist Criterion: Frequency domain stability analysis
  • Bode Plots: Magnitude and phase margin calculations for stability assessment

Unit 4: Controllers and Compensation

This unit introduces various control elements used to improve system performance. Students learn about different controller types and their characteristics Worth knowing..

The major topics include:

  • Proportional (P) Controller: Basic controller action
  • Integral (I) Controller: Eliminates steady-state error
  • Derivative (D) Controller: Improves system stability
  • PI, PD, and PID Controllers: Combined controller actions and tuning methods
  • Lag, Lead, and Lag-Lead Compensation: Network compensation techniques

Unit 5: Instrumentation Fundamentals

The instrumentation portion of MAKAUT EC601 covers measurement systems and transducers, which are essential for understanding industrial control applications.

Key topics include:

  • Measurement System Classification: Analog and digital instrumentation
  • Transducers: Active and passive transducers, selection criteria
  • Signal Conditioning: Amplification, filtering, and linearization
  • Data Acquisition Systems: ADC and DAC concepts
  • Measurement Errors: Systematic and random errors, calibration techniques

Unit 6: Industrial Instrumentation

This unit covers practical instrumentation devices used in industries for measurement and control purposes.

Important topics include:

  • Temperature Measurement: Thermocouples, RTDs, thermistors, and infrared sensors
  • Pressure Measurement: Bourdon tube, diaphragm, and capacitive sensors
  • Flow Measurement: Orifice plate, venturi, rotameter, and electromagnetic flow meters
  • Level Measurement: Float, capacitive, and ultrasonic level sensors
  • Strain Gauges and Load Cells: Force and weight measurement

Analysis of Previous Year Questions for MAKAUT EC601

Understanding the previous year questions for MAKAUT EC601 is crucial for effective exam preparation. Based on analysis of past examination papers, certain topics consistently appear with higher frequency and weightage.

Frequently Asked Topics in EC601 Examinations

Control Systems Section (Approximately 70% Weightage):

  • Transfer function derivation and block diagram reduction problems appear in almost every examination
  • Routh-Hurwitz criterion questions are asked regularly, typically carrying 8-10 marks
  • Root locus plotting and interpretation questions are common
  • Bode plot construction and stability analysis using frequency response methods
  • PID controller design and tuning problems

Instrumentation Section (Approximately 30% Weightage):

  • Transducer classification and selection questions
  • Temperature measurement using thermocouples and RTDs
  • Signal conditioning and instrumentation amplifiers
  • Error analysis and calibration problems
  • Data acquisition system concepts

Question Pattern and Mark Distribution

Based on previous year questions for MAKAUT EC601, the typical question paper pattern includes:

  • Long Answer Questions (10 marks each): Usually 4-5 questions covering major topics like stability analysis, controller design, and instrumentation systems
  • Short Answer Questions (5 marks each): Approximately 6-8 questions testing conceptual understanding
  • Objective/Multiple Choice Questions (1-2 marks each): Around 15-20 questions covering the entire syllabus
